Use: in agriculture, in particular in the industrial production of berries. The inventive method comprises the separate cultivation of fruit-bearing stems and young shoots. Bearer stems are fixed at an angle to the soil surface. For fixing using hinged on trellis supports. Supports mounted on the axis of a number of young shoots. Before plowing otplodonosivshie stems they are released from the trellis, which translates into a vertical position. After plowing otplodonosivshie trellis shoots moved by half the number of the side aisles unplowed. Young shoots are fixed on the trellis in a vertical position before the start of growth of fruit branches and then repeat the cycle.

D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ION

The invention relates to crop production, mainly to the berry-culture.

The purpose of the invention - a reduction of labor costs by allowing mechanical harvesting berries while maintaining high productivity of plantations.

The proposed method of cultivation is implemented as follows. Each row is divided by the width of raspberry into two equal portions, a width of V / 2 each. In one set rack trellis 1, each of which is pivotally mounted on the recessed into the soil vertical support 2, and young shoots grown 3. In the second half of the number of fruit-bearing stems are grown 4. From the moment of starting the growth of fruit branches in 1 rack trellis translated into an inclined position and attached to them by wires 5 fixed with 4 fruiting stems at an angle to the soil surface (Fig. 1). Forming Such plants can effectively be used for the removal of berries malinouborochny harvester. After removal of the stems 4 berries otplodonosivshie withdrawn from contact with the wires 5 and the pillar 1 mounted vertically (Fig. 2). Then otplodonosivshie plowed part of the series. This does not prevent the holding of a trellis for plants care operations.

As more time free to perform emergency operations for maintenance (spray, soil treatment and so on. D.), Produce a permutation of support 2 towards the unploughed between rows by half the number of (W / 2), then shoots 3 secured to a trellis upright and, as such hibernate rows (FIG. 3). The following spring, perform height restriction stems and width of rows, spraying and other operations on care and after pulling in the growth of fruit branches again translate ranks to the position shown in FIG. 1. At the same time begins to grow shoots in zone 2 supports the installation and the cycle is repeated. In the period prior to harvest berries, necessary maintenance work is performed by a Straddle tractor chassis or light rail.

Application of the method of cultivation of the following advantages.

Harvester and simplified design compared to the cultivation on vertical stems trellis 10-15% increase in the yield of marketable products.

The annual movement of the rows of the plantation provides high plant productivity, that almost compensates for the need to increase the width of the rows.

No need for applying herbicides or hoeing in rows, since each of them is not in the same place for more than two years.

Otplodonosivshie mechanize the process of removing the stems.
